-- | VkCompareOp - Comparison operator for depth, stencil, and sampler
-- operations
--
-- = Description
--
-- -   'COMPARE_OP_NEVER' specifies that the comparison always evaluates
--     false.
--
-- -   'COMPARE_OP_LESS' specifies that the comparison evaluates
--     /reference/ \< /test/.
--
-- -   'COMPARE_OP_EQUAL' specifies that the comparison evaluates
--     /reference/ = /test/.
--
-- -   'COMPARE_OP_LESS_OR_EQUAL' specifies that the comparison evaluates
--     /reference/ ≤ /test/.
--
-- -   'COMPARE_OP_GREATER' specifies that the comparison evaluates
--     /reference/ > /test/.
--
-- -   'COMPARE_OP_NOT_EQUAL' specifies that the comparison evaluates
--     /reference/ ≠ /test/.
--
-- -   'COMPARE_OP_GREATER_OR_EQUAL' specifies that the comparison
--     evaluates /reference/ ≥ /test/.
--
-- -   'COMPARE_OP_ALWAYS' specifies that the comparison always evaluates
--     true.
--
-- Comparison operators are used for:
--
-- -   The
--     <https://registry.khronos.org/vulkan/specs/1.3-extensions/html/vkspec.html#textures-depth-compare-operation Depth Compare Operation>
--     operator for a sampler, specified by
--     'Vulkan.Core10.Sampler.SamplerCreateInfo'::@compareOp@.
--
-- -   The stencil comparison operator for the
--     <https://registry.khronos.org/vulkan/specs/1.3-extensions/html/vkspec.html#fragops-stencil stencil test>,
--     specified by
--     'Vulkan.Core13.Promoted_From_VK_EXT_extended_dynamic_state.cmdSetStencilOp'::@compareOp@
--     or 'Vulkan.Core10.Pipeline.StencilOpState'::@compareOp@.
--
-- -   The
--     <https://registry.khronos.org/vulkan/specs/1.3-extensions/html/vkspec.html#fragops-depth-comparison Depth Comparison>
--     operator for the
--     <https://registry.khronos.org/vulkan/specs/1.3-extensions/html/vkspec.html#fragops-depth depth test>,
--     specified by
--     'Vulkan.Core13.Promoted_From_VK_EXT_extended_dynamic_state.cmdSetDepthCompareOp'::@depthCompareOp@
--     or
--     'Vulkan.Core10.Pipeline.PipelineDepthStencilStateCreateInfo'::@depthCompareOp@.
--
-- Each such use describes how the /reference/ and /test/ values for that
-- comparison are determined.
